A factor of sale(POS)is the equipment and software program vendors use to process settlements and total consumer purchases. The POS system attaches to the cardholder's bank, possibly asks for a PIN code, checks funds to remove the transaction, and validates whether the payment has actually been completed or rejected.

The initial point of sale(POS)system was the money register created in 1879 by James Ritty, a drinkery proprietor in Ohio. Individuals recorded deals on the register, permitting much better bookkeeping and capital monitoring (POS System). Nevertheless, today's POS systems are even more sophisticated than the conventional sales register of the past. They are detailed sales administration tools that deal with purchases, procedure repayments, and deal understandings right into sales patterns. A POS system contains hardware and software application components. The equipment can include a sales terminal, barcode scanner, invoice printer, and card payment processor, while the software application is developed to take care of the sales procedure, from thing selection to repayment handling and receipt generation.
